Understanding Plantar Fasciitis
If you’re experiencing foot pain, chances are it’s due to plantar fasciitis – a common condition caused by inflammation of the tissue that runs from your heel to toes. This inflammation is usually caused by overuse or repetitive stress on the foot, such as running or standing for extended periods of time.
Other factors that can contribute to the development of plantar fasciitis include age, obesity, and wearing shoes with poor arch support.
Some of the common symptoms of plantar fasciitis include pain in the heel or arch of the foot, especially when standing or walking, and stiffness in the foot upon waking up in the morning.
Treatment options for plantar fasciitis include rest, ice, and over-the-counter pain relievers. In more severe cases, a doctor may recommend physical therapy or custom orthotics to help alleviate the pain.
Prevention of plantar fasciitis involves wearing shoes with good arch support, stretching before and after exercise, and maintaining a healthy weight.
By taking these steps, you can avoid the pain and discomfort associated with this common foot condition.

Final Thoughts and Recommendations
As you wrap up your search for the best court shoe for plantar fasciitis, it’s important to consider the importance of proper shoe fit and the different types of court surfaces you’ll be playing on.
A well-fitted shoe can help alleviate foot pain and prevent further injury. Make sure to measure your feet properly and try on shoes in the afternoon when your feet are at their largest. Look for shoes with a wide toe box, good arch support, and cushioning in the heel and forefoot.
It’s also important to choose a shoe that’s appropriate for the type of court surface you’ll be playing on. Hard courts require shoes with durable outsoles, while clay courts require shoes with non-marking soles that provide good traction.

Frequently Asked Questions
What are some exercises that can help with plantar fasciitis?
To alleviate plantar fasciitis, incorporate stretching techniques such as calf stretches and foot flexes. Massage therapy can also help with pain and inflammation. Seek professional help for proper diagnosis and treatment.
Can wearing high heels worsen plantar fasciitis?
Wearing high heels can worsen plantar fasciitis due to the increased pressure exerted on the foot. Shoe design plays a significant role in alleviating symptoms. Opt for shoes with proper arch support and cushioning to ease discomfort.
How long does it take to recover from plantar fasciitis?
Plantar fasciitis rehabilitation period varies and can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months. Healing duration is dependant on severity, adherence to treatment, and lifestyle modifications. Consult with a healthcare professional for personalized advice.
Are custom orthotics necessary for those with plantar fasciitis?
Custom orthotics can be helpful for plantar fasciitis, but there are alternatives. Regular stretching has been shown to decrease pain and improve function. Consult with a healthcare professional to determine the best course of treatment.
What are some home remedies for managing plantar fasciitis pain?
You may be skeptical about home remedies, but natural treatments can effectively manage plantar fasciitis pain. Ice, stretching, massage, and proper footwear can alleviate discomfort. Consult a healthcare professional for personalized advice.
